Zachry Engineering Corporation (ZEC) is currently looking for a motivated and detail-oriented Project Support Specialist for the Charlotte, NC office.  The successful incumbent has a good understanding of project document control responsibilities, required software systems and corporate operating procedures necessary to function in a fast-paced multitasking environment.  
The Document Controller will support the receipt, registration, distribution, tracking, and maintenance of project documents throughout the project lifecycle. The ideal candidate is organized, dependable, comfortable working with technology, and able to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ced project environment.
 

Responsibilities

•    Upload and manage engineering, procurement, construction, and project documentation within the project EDMS.
•    Receive, quality check, register, and distribute project documents in accordance with established procedures.
•    Performa data entry with 99% accuracy to ensure project delivery deadlines are met.
•    Process documents within 24 hours per the project service level agreements.
•    Perform quality checks on documents to verify document numbers, titles, revisions, status, and required metadata.
•    Track document revisions and help ensure the latest approved documents are available to project teams.
•    Process document transmittals and distribute documents to the appropriate project stakeholders.
•    Maintain project docbases and ensure documents are stored in the appropriate locations.
•    Maintain confidentiality, security, and integrity of project information and records.
•    Support the Project Support Manager with document control procedures and project reporting.
•    Assist with maintaining Document Distribution Matrices and other document control records.
•    Coordinate with engineering, procurement, construction, vendors, subcontractors, and other project stakeholders regarding document submissions.
•    Support engineering with document formatting and template management by creating, maintaining, and updating standardized templates; applying consistent formatting; managing styles, headers, footers, and tables; and ensuring documents meet project, client, and company requirements.
•    Generate reports and provide status updates to project teams and management regarding document activities and deliverables.
•    Must be detail oriented and able to recognize priority of deliverables for processing.
•    Must be dependable by meeting deadlines, working independently, accountable for work and maintain focus.
•    Ensure project documentation is handled in accordance with company procedures, security requirements, and project-specific requirements.
•    Perform other document control and project administration duties as assigned.
 

Qualifications

Required Qualifications
•    High school diploma or equivalent required; associate degree or bachelor's degree preferred.
•    Minimum 5 years of experience in document control, project administration, construction, engineering, or a related field.
•    Strong organizational and time-management skills.
•    Excellent attention to detail and accuracy.
•    Strong written and verbal communication skills.
•    Proficiency with Microsoft Office, particularly Excel, Word, Outlook, and Teams.
•    Ability to learn document management and EDMS software quickly.
•    Ability to manage multiple tasks and meet deadlines.
•    Strong sense of ownership and follow-through.

Preferred Qualifications
•    Experience working in an EPC, engineering, construction, manufacturing, or industrial environment.
•    Familiarity with document management systems such as Aconex, SharePoint, and Procore.
•    Familiarity with engineering and construction documentation such as drawings, specifications, RFIs, submittals, transmittals, vendor documents, and project correspondence.
•    Experience working with PDF documents using Adobe Acrobat, Bluebeam, or similar software.
•    Basic understanding of document numbering, revision control, document status, and metadata.

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
